Spread betting firms have seen much more interest in financial spread betting over the past year, with one of the most popular bets being banks’ share prices.

In part, this is due to the huge volatility in UK banks. With government takeovers, bankruptcies, and fears over exposure to risky loans, the banking sector has been one of the most volatile.
